How do you solve this question ? (Mr.borders has $145 in his savings account. He earns $36 a week mowing lawns. If mr. Borders s

aves his earnings, after how many weeks will he have $433 saved ?

First write a equation which would be 145+36x=433 then solve which would give you 8

Fabio drinks 2 quarts of water each day. How many cups of water does Fabio drink each day? (1 quarts = 4 cups
Westkost [7]

If Fabio drinks 2 quarts of water each day, he would drink 8 cups of water in accordance with direct proportion.

<h3>What is a proportion?</h3>

A proportion can be defined as an equation which is typically used to represent (indicate) the equality of two (2) ratios. This ultimately implies that, proportions can be used to establish that two (2) ratios are equivalent and solve for all unknown quantities.

Mathematically, a direct proportion can be represented by the following equation:

y = kx

Where:

  • y and x are the variables.
  • k represents the constant of proportionality.

By applying direct proportion, we have:

1 quarts = 4 cups

2 quarts = X cups

Cross-multiplying, we have:

X = 4 × 2

X = 8 cups.

In conclusion, the quantity of water which Fabio drinks each day is equal to 8 cups.
